Job Description
Do you have a passion for helping others and keeping things running smoothly? As a Food Service Worker, you'll play a vital role in creating a welcoming environment and ensuring everything is prepared and stocked for an awesome service experience. You’ll greet customers, keep everything clean and organized, and assist your team to ensure every meal is served with a smile!
What You’ll Be Doing:
- Prep Like a Pro: Help set up the cafeteria and patient service areas to ensure everything is ready for service.
- Friendly Face, Warm Welcome: Greet customers with a smile and make them feel at home!
- Stock & Organize: Make sure all work areas are stocked with supplies and everything is neat and accessible.
- Team Player: Work closely with your supervisor and teammates to make sure the cafeteria is running efficiently.
- Safety First: Follow all safety and sanitation guidelines while maintaining a clean work environment.
- Communication Superstar: Assist customers and patients by providing clear, friendly service.
What You’ll Need to Succeed:
- Awesome Interpersonal Skills: You’ll need to be friendly and enjoy meeting new people, offering great service, and building positive connections.
- Top-Notch Communication: You should have great written and verbal communication skills in English, with the ability to read and follow instructions.
- Food Handler's Permit: You’ll need to have or be willing to acquire a City of Kansas City, MO, City of Independence, Jackson County, or Clay County Food Handler’s Permit within 30 days of hire (if you don’t already have it).
- Physical Skills: You should be comfortable with tasks that require bending, twisting, reaching, kneeling, grasping, and fine motor skills like turning your wrists and fingers to perform tasks effectively.
Preferred Experience & Qualifications:
- Education: A high school diploma or GED is preferred but not required.
